Product Name: Häagen-Dazs Bar ‘Royal Milk Tea Crunch’ (Limited Time) Release Date: Tuesday, January 20, 2026 Price: 351 yen (tax included) Sales Locations: Supermarkets, convenience stores, department stores, etc., nationwide in Japan Category: Ice Cream Capacity: 80ml (2.7 fl oz)
Three Key Commitments Achieving “Rich Aroma”
Häagen-Dazs is renowned for its uncompromising dedication to ingredients. This ‘Royal Milk Tea Crunch’ is no exception. Here, we highlight its appeal through three key points.
1. A Blend of Two Tea Leaves
The ice cream base is a milk tea ice cream blending two tea leaves: Darjeeling and Assam. It uses Darjeeling, often called the “champagne of teas,” for its vibrant, rich aroma, and Assam for its deep, robust body. Combining these two achieves a strong tea presence that stands up to the richness of the milk.The cream content is also perfectly balanced, achieving both the signature creaminess of Häagen-Dazs and the sharp, distinct flavor of the tea leaves.
2. Flavor that unfolds from the very first bite
Particularly noteworthy is the dedication to the “sauce.” Inside the ice cream is a sauce concentrated with tea flavor. This employs a “teardrop-shaped filling” technique, creating a pool of sauce at the tip of the ice cream bar.
This ensures that the moment you open the wrapper and take your first bite, the rich black tea flavor bursts throughout your mouth. As you continue eating, the balance between the sauce and ice cream evolves, creating a design that keeps you engaged until the very last bite.
3. The Crunchy Texture Accent
The essence of a bar-style ice cream lies in its outer coating.This time, we’ve used Darjeeling tea leaves here too, enveloping the whole bar in aromatic milk tea chocolate.
Furthermore, this chocolate contains a generous amount of “fiantine” mixed in. Fiantine is thinly baked crepe batter that’s been crushed. Adding this creates a light, fragrant “crunchy texture” that contrasts beautifully with the smooth ice cream.The contrast between the melt-in-your-mouth ice cream and the rhythmic texture is truly captivating.
